Microfluidic approach to create three-dimensional tissue models for biofilm-related infection of orthopaedic implants.
Tissue engineering. Part C, Methods - 1 Jan 2011
Lee Joung-Hyun, Wang Hongjun, Kaplan Jeffrey B, Lee Woo Y
Abstract excerpt
With conventional in vitro culture methods, it is difficult to study complex interactions of host cells with pathogens and drugs in physiologically relevant microenvironments. To simulate orthopaedic implant-associated infection, a multi-channel microfluidic device was used to (1) observe in real-time the development of osteoblasts into three-dimensional (3D) tissue-like structures and (2) study how this...
